Decision 1: Oversized Office Lease
A leading financial services company relocating their Mumbai operations signed a 9-year lease on 80,000 sq ft of Grade A office space in Bandra Kurla Complex. The total lease commitment over 9 years exceeded ₹22 Crore.
Six months after the move, facility management data revealed actual occupancy was running at 51%. On any given Tuesday — typically the highest occupancy day in hybrid work environments — 39,000 sq ft of leased space was empty.
The estimated cost of the oversized lease in Year 1 alone: ₹1.8 Crore in rent for unused space.
Why the Lease Was Oversized
The lease decision was based on headcount projections from 2023, before hybrid work patterns had stabilised. No utilisation analysis was conducted on their existing office. No Space Calculator modelling was run to test hybrid scenarios. The team assumed 80% desk utilisation — the actual figure was 51%.

Decision 2: Incorrect MEP Cost Estimation
A Global Capability Centre in Pune completed a 60,000 sq ft fit-out for 800 employees. The design was award-winning. The project was delivered on schedule. But the MEP estimate — submitted by their interior design firm — was based on industry percentage benchmarks rather than actual load calculations.
When the MEP contractor was appointed, the actual quote came in 34% over the interior designer’s estimate. The project contingency budget was depleted entirely. Additional funds had to be sourced mid-project, causing procurement delays, vendor tension, and a final MEP spend of ₹1.4 Crore over budget.
Why Traditional MEP Estimates Failed
MEP estimation in Indian CRE is structurally broken. Interior designers are not MEP engineers. Percentage-of-project-cost estimates do not account for actual HVAC load requirements, electrical demand profiles, plumbing specifications, or fire safety systems. The gap between a percentage estimate and a data-driven one is consistently 20–40% in Indian Grade A offices.

Decision 3: Refurbishment Without Workplace Data
A Bangalore technology company undertook a major HQ refurbishment after employee satisfaction surveys showed consistently low scores — particularly around collaboration, wellbeing, and workspace quality. Investment: ₹1.7 Crore in new furniture systems, breakout zones, café-style collaboration areas, and a complete repainting and rebranding of the space.
One year post-refurbishment, the follow-up satisfaction survey showed minimal improvement. Scores moved from 4.9/10 to 5.4/10. Occupancy on Tuesdays through Thursdays remained at 48%. The refurbishment had been a cosmetic intervention on a structural problem.
Why the Refurbishment Failed
The company treated employee satisfaction scores as a design problem. It was not. A proper WPI diagnostic would have revealed: MEP Systems Performance score of 38/100 (indicating significant HVAC underperformance causing temperature and air quality complaints), acoustic performance score of 31/100 (open-plan noise was the primary driver of dissatisfaction), and lighting adequacy at 44/100. New furniture addresses none of these issues.
